package internal // IntLen returns the number of bytes [strconv.AppendInt] emits for value in the // given base, including a leading minus sign for negatives. Lets callers size a // buffer, or test whether a value fits an existing slot, before writing a byte. // base must be in the range 2..36, as accepted by [strconv.AppendInt]. func IntLen(value int64, base int) int { n := 1 u := uint64(value) if value < 0 { n++ // Leading minus sign. u = -u // Two's-complement magnitude; correct even for math.MinInt64. } for u >= uint64(base) { u /= uint64(base) n++ } return n }
